ATTAHIRU JEGAOfficials of the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) have promised to correct lapses experienced during the issuance of the permanent voters card in Abuja and some other parts of the country.

The Director, Voters Registration at the Commission, Mr Emmanuel Akem, who spoke to journalists in Abuja assured that no eligible voter will be denied of exercising his right to vote in the forthcoming 2015 general elections.

He said issues of poor logistics, faulty machines and delay in the issuance of the card will be addressed without any delay.

The distribution of the permanent voters registration cards was conducted by INEC in 11 states of the federation and the federal capital territory.

Besides these hiccups experienced, others think the commission is not doing enough to sensitise majority of Nigerians who live in the rural areas on the need for voter registration.

But officials of the independent national electoral commission seem to have noted all of these concerns raised.they promised a better outing in the next phase of the distribution of the permanent voters card and its continuous voters registration exercises.

Successful voter registration is key to the conduct of a free and fair elections.many Nigerians are hopeful that the words of INEC will be matched with action to avoid the disenfranchisement of eligible voters in the next general elections
